Job Description

Waldron Private Wealth (Waldron) is looking for a Family Office Services Intern to be apart of an Internship Program that is a multi-semester program in which students will have the opportunity to learn the wealth management industry and perform job functions across all departments. This role will help you develop a thorough understanding of the wealth management process for clientele, including bill pay and account maintenance.

In this role you will:

  • Pay bills and invoices in accordance with the established methods and procedures while safeguarding against overpayment, unauthorized payments, and expense abuse.
  • Serve as a dedicated resource to FOS team members and be able to assist with tasks to make the team more efficient.
  • Problem solve technology and software solutions with current vendors.
  • Process transactions and perform duties such as account maintenance, recording entries, account reconciliation, connecting credit card and bank accounts, and documentation management.
  • Proactively identify missing or incomplete bills; avoid all late payments and penalties.
  • Identify and analyze root cause analysis and repetitive invoice issues; make recommendations on resolutions.
  • Oversee, track, and resolve issues independently.
  • Prepare and analyze monthly and periodic reports for family members, budgets, and supporting schedules including maintaining and review of general ledgers.
  • Assist in the financial reporting of clients including, but not limited to, cash flow statements and spending reports.
  • Monitor cash balances, initiate cash transfers, and maintain operational awareness to predict future needs.
  • Create client invoices.
Requirements:
  • Currently enrolled as an undergraduate or graduate student. 
  • Must be able to commit to the internship for multiple semesters. 
  • Must have reliable transportation to and from our offices in Bridgeville, PA, Plymouth, MI, and Wayne, PA.  
  • Ability to work a minimum of 12-16 hours per week during the school year and summer months. 
  • Applicants must be authorized to work for any employer in the U.S. We are unable to sponsor or take over sponsorship of an employment Visa at this time. 
  • Will work out of closest office to you during the school year.
